import mock
import os
import unittest
from oslo.config import cfg
from cloudbaseinit.plugins import base
from cloudbaseinit.plugins.windows import licensing
CONF = cfg.CONF
class WindowsLicensingPluginTests(unittest.TestCase):
def setUp(self):
self._licensing = licensing.WindowsLicensingPlugin()
def _test_run_slmgr(self, sysnative, exit_code):
mock_osutils = mock.MagicMock()
get_system32_dir_calls = [mock.call()]
cscript_path = os.path.join('cscrypt path', "cscript.exe")
slmgr_path = os.path.join('slmgr path', "slmgr.vbs")
mock_osutils.check_sysnative_dir_exists.return_value = sysnative
mock_osutils.get_sysnative_dir.return_value = 'cscrypt path'
if not sysnative:
mock_osutils.get_system32_dir.side_effect = ['cscrypt path',
'slmgr path']
else:
mock_osutils.get_system32_dir.return_value = 'slmgr path'
mock_osutils.execute_process.return_value = ('fake output', None,
exit_code)
if exit_code:
self.assertRaises(Exception, self._licensing._run_slmgr,
mock_osutils, ['fake args'])
else:
response = self._licensing._run_slmgr(osutils=mock_osutils,
args=['fake args'])
self.assertEqual(response, 'fake output')
mock_osutils.check_sysnative_dir_exists.assert_called_once_with()
if sysnative:
mock_osutils.get_sysnative_dir.assert_called_once_with()
else:
get_system32_dir_calls.append(mock.call())
mock_osutils.execute_process.assert_called_once_with(
[cscript_path, slmgr_path, 'fake args'], False)
self.assertEqual(mock_osutils.get_system32_dir.call_args_list,
get_system32_dir_calls)
def test_run_slmgr_sysnative(self):
self._test_run_slmgr(sysnative=True, exit_code=None)
def test_run_slmgr_not_sysnative(self):
self._test_run_slmgr(sysnative=False, exit_code=None)
def test_run_slmgr_exit_code(self):
self._test_run_slmgr(sysnative=True, exit_code='fake exit code')
@mock.patch('cloudbaseinit.osutils.factory.get_os_utils')
@mock.patch('cloudbaseinit.plugins.windows.licensing'
'.WindowsLicensingPlugin._run_slmgr')
def _test_execute(self, mock_run_slmgr, mock_get_os_utils,
activate_windows):
mock_osutils = mock.MagicMock()
run_slmgr_calls = [mock.call(mock_osutils, ['/dlv'])]
CONF.set_override('activate_windows', activate_windows)
mock_get_os_utils.return_value = mock_osutils
response = self._licensing.execute(service=None, shared_data=None)
mock_get_os_utils.assert_called_once_with()
if activate_windows:
run_slmgr_calls.append(mock.call(mock_osutils, ['/ato']))
self.assertEqual(mock_run_slmgr.call_args_list, run_slmgr_calls)
self.assertEqual(response, (base.PLUGIN_EXECUTION_DONE, False))
def test_execute_activate_windows_true(self):
self._test_execute(activate_windows=True)
def test_execute_activate_windows_false(self):
self._test_execute(activate_windows=False)
